Default Reformat Question

I have a W32Trats!inf virus on my compter. I am going to do a reformat of my C drive. My question is that if I do a reformat of the drive that my OS is on should I reformat my second hard drive? Everything I've read says that this virus is in the registry. It doesn't allow me to update windows and my Adobe Premiere editing software somehow lost its license and will not function. Will this virus affect my other hard drive? My system is about 4 yrs old and it's about time to clean up anyways. Thanks in advance for your help.
